Origin & History

Vernon originated as a surname in Normandy, France, brought to England during the Norman Conquest. It referred to someone living near an alder grove or alder trees.

The name gained popularity as a given name in English-speaking countries, appreciated for its solid, classic sound and natural imagery.

Famous People Named Vernon

  • Vernon Davis ? American football player and sports analyst
  • Vernon Reid ? Guitarist and founder of the band Living Colour
  • Vernon Kay ? British television presenter and radio DJ

Fictional Mentions

  • Vernon Dursley ? Harry Potter”s uncle in J.K. Rowling”s series
  • Vernon Schillinger ? Character in the TV series “Oz”
